Scotia Capital's SKX Position: Q4 2015 in Review

Scotia Capital sold out of Skechers (SKX) in Q4 2015, closing a stake of 10,305 shares — an estimated $461K sold.

Scotia Capital first reported a position in SKX in Q3 2014 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$461K in Q3 2015. 334 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old SKX as of Q4 2015.
